1. matlab怎麼讀取xls文件中不同范圍的數據和文件
在MATLAB中,可以使用`xlsread`函數來讀取Excel文件中的數據。該函數可以讀取指定范圍內的數據,也可以讀取整個Excel文件。以下是使用`xlsread`函數讀取Excel文件中不同范圍的數據和文件的方法:
1. 讀取整個Excel文件
[num,txt,raw] = xlsread('filename.xlsx');
該語句可以讀取Excel文件中的所有數據,並將數據存儲在`num`矩陣中,將文本數據存儲在`txt`矩陣中,將原始數據存儲在`raw`矩陣中。
2. 讀取指定范圍內的數據
[num,txt,raw] = xlsread('filename.xlsx','Sheet1','A1:C10');
該語句可以讀取Excel文件中第一個工作表中,A1到C10單元格範圍內的數據,並將數據存儲在`num`矩陣中,將文本數螞臘野據存儲在`txt`矩陣中,將原始數局慧據存儲在`raw`矩陣中。
3. 讀取指定工作表中的數據
[num,txt,raw] = xlsread('filename.xlsx','Sheet2');
該語句可以讀取Excel文件中第二個工作表中的所有數據,並將數據存儲在`num`矩陣中,將文本數據悶喊存儲在`txt`矩陣中,將原始數據存儲在`raw`矩陣中。
需要注意的是,`xlsread`函數只能讀取Excel文件中的數據,不能讀取Excel文件中的圖表、宏等其他元素。另外,如果Excel文件中的數據格式不一致,則讀取數據時可能會出現問題,需要做好數據格式的統一。